CHAKA KHAN IN 'TV ONE' HOT SEAT: Singer sits down with Cathy Hughes; discusses roller coaster career; son's legal drama and more.(July 9, 2008)
*Chaka Khan will be the guest of honor this weekend on "TV One on One." The Cathy Hughes-hosted series on TV One will feature the ten-time Grammy winner for the full hour on Sunday, July 13 from 10-11 p.m. During the interview, Khan says during the period she was out of the public eye, there were some tough times. But it had unforeseen, positive results. “I’ve had a couple of life-altering experiences in my absence, but I come back to you new and improved,” she tells Hughes. Khan also opens up about the 2004 shooting of a family friend in her home by her son Damien. He was eventually acquitted after a 2006 trial. The incident, however, took a toll on her family. She tells Hughes that the experience also brought her a kind of enlightenment. “I’ve grown. I am in present time [now] at all times. And not afraid. More fearless because I am trusting in my higher powers," says Khan. "I still get my usual butterflies, but I think what we’re referring to here is just a fear of feeling, a fear of feeling any pain; a fear of experiencing anything unpleasant. Fear of life. I didn’t want to experience it, and so I hibernated and medicated. “ She continues, “I got shaken out of that with the ordeal with my son. But I took that as an opportunity…I was being spoken to in a profound way. It was definitely a lesson – a life lesson and a message. I had to be there. I had to sit up and show up [at the trial] every morning. But it’s not just that. I had to carry the Holy Spirit with me everywhere I went and stay in a constant state of prayer and surrender to God. That’s when I really learned what it means when people so flippantly say, ‘Give it to God.’” In the last segments of the show, Khan is joined by a surprise guest, her friend R&B vocalist Betty Wright, and the two talk about the early days of their careers.
